I want to announce that after chairing the Marketing Committee for several years James Goodchap has decided to give someone else a chance to lead this important committee at the Academy. On behalf of the SEA Board and all of the alumni who have had the chance to work with James, thank you for the many hours you have contributed in helping to establish the market presence the Academy enjoys today. Certainly every SEA student in the past several years gives a silent bow of thanks when they think of all the advice and counsel James gave to them as they frantically readied their booth in preparation for Showcase. The best news of all is that James will continue to offer his thoughts and advice on many topics as he remains a member of the SEA Board.

One of the reasons James was comfortable in relinquishing the marketing leadership position was due to the recent addition of Jennifer Gordon to the SEA Board. In a very short period of time Jennifer has impressed James and the management of the Academy with her creativity and marketing/public relations expertise. As a result, we asked Jennifer to become Chairperson of the Marketing Committee, which she accepted. Her creativity and that of the Marketing Committee can be found in the recently developed “leave behind” she and the team developed.

Thank you again James for your tireless contribution to the Academy’s brand and image through your leadership of the Marketing Committee and congratulations and thank you Jennifer for agreeing to lead this effort going forward.
